Output 18f1024f853e67df8e08aa0493123a20018f99df6a2c8ccd23368ddfc6334fff:2

value
649454
script pubkey
OP_HASH160 OP_PUSHBYTES_20 528765c7956047fa0d0e008a08881585cd0b61f7 OP_EQUAL
address
39DPXryNGsKxGDAAWjUi6H3oj8irEsy71R
transaction
18f1024f853e67df8e08aa0493123a20018f99df6a2c8ccd23368ddfc6334fff
spent
true